How much do packer j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 6, 2026, the average hourly pay for packer in Columbus, GA is $14.42,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$12.93 and $15.48 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Is packing a hard job?

Packing jobs typically involve repetitive tasks such as organizing, wrapping, and labeling items, which can be physically demanding and require attention to detail. The difficulty level depends on the work environment, workload, and individual fitness, but most packing roles do not require advanced skills or certifications.

What are some common challenges packers face during busy seasons, and how can they manage them effectively?

During peak seasons, such as holidays or major sales events, packers often experience increased workloads and tighter deadlines. Managing these challenges requires str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and the ability to work efficiently under pressure. Many employers provide additional training and support, and teamwork becomes especially important to ensure that orders are fulfilled accurately and on time. Staying proactive, communicating clearly with supervisors, and taking short breaks when possible can help packers maintain productivity and reduce stress during these busy periods.

How do you become a packer?

To become a packer, you typically need a high school diploma or equivalent and basic math and communication skills. Employers often provide on-the-job training, and physical stamina is important for handling repetitive tasks in a warehouse or manufacturing environment.

What does a packer do?

A packer is responsible for preparing products for shipment by placing items into containers, wrapping and sealing packages, and labeling them accurately. They check goods for damage, verify quantities, and ensure that packaging meets company and shipping standards. Packers often work in warehouses, manufacturing plants, or distribution centers, and play a key role in ensuring products reach customers in good condition.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a packer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Packer, you need strong attention to detail, basic math skills, and the ability to follow instructions, usually with a high school diploma or equivalent. Experience with warehouse management systems, barcode scanners, and packaging machinery is often required. Reliability, time management, and teamwork are important soft skills that help maintain productivity and accuracy. These skills ensure that products are packaged correctly, orders are fulfilled efficiently, and overall warehouse operations run smoothly.
